Output 88ea81b9ef8530fbdc9ea810b613d45fc197f92e160a9799964cd44c19d36aee:2

value
10959
script pubkey
OP_0 OP_PUSHBYTES_20 15ae52a471a93cfe995af537314e02d25863e126
address
tb1qzkh99fr34y70ax2675mnznsz6fvx8cfx06lhzf
transaction
88ea81b9ef8530fbdc9ea810b613d45fc197f92e160a9799964cd44c19d36aee
confirmations
55645
spent
false